Genus Buttiauxella

Name: Buttiauxella Ferragut et al. 1982

Category: Genus

Proposed as: gen. nov.

Etymology: But.ti.aux.el’la. N.L. fem. dim. n. Buttiauxella, named after René Buttiaux, a French microbiologist for his numerous contributions to the taxonomy of Enterobacteriaceae

Gender: feminine (stem: Buttiauxell-)

Type species: Buttiauxella agrestis Ferragut et al. 1982
